Philips 241P4QPYES/00: New monitor with A-MVA Panel

Autor: Markus Hevesi
11/17/2011, 20:37 CET

Philips introduces a new PowerSensor business monitor with AMVA LED technology, the 241P4QPYES/00. Specially designed for professionals who spend many hours in front of the screen each day, the monitor is set to fully support their productivity.

The AMVA technology (Advanced Multi-domain Vertical Alignment) provides an extremely high static contrast ratio for a particularly vivid, bright picture and therefore is said to be eye-sparing. Optimized pixel-management technology provides an exceptionally wide viewing angle of 178/178 degrees, delivering sharp images even at a 90 degree rotation to pivot mode.

Apart from handling standard office applications, the new Philips monitor provides ideal picture quality for professional graphics applications, web research, as well as for movies and games after work. The 24-inch screen also features sufficient space to display several programs simultaneously or compare documents side by side.

But even the most powerful machine comes to its limits, if a bottleneck occurs in the system. A typical delay factor: the data transfer rates. The Philips PowerSensor AMVA LED monitor is equipped with the Philips DisplayPort, a digital connection between PC and monitor, which ensures instantaneous data transfer. Being more powerful than the DVI standard, it supports cable lengths of up to 15 metres and allows a data transfer rate of 10.8 Gbps without delay in the image-buildup. Thus, the monitor is fast enough for everyday office use and games or movies.

The new Philips PowerSensor AMVA LED monitor 241P4QPYES/00 will be offered from late November at a RRP of 340 Euros at all MMD distribution partners.
